Abstract:Objective:To investigate the effect of the different drainage and the changes of intestinal barrier using a rat obstructive jaundice model, so that it enables to provide more experience for clinical treatment of the obstructive jaundice patients. Methods:60healthy SD rats, weighing200-250g, were divided into four groups, which were Sham-operated (SH) group (only mobilized the bile duct); Obstructive jaundice model (OJ) group (the ligation of common bile duct); Internal drainage (ID) group (drained the bile towards intestine after the ligation of common bile duct); External drainage (ED) group (drained the bile outwards the abdomen after the ligation of common bile duct). One week later, specimens from the rats in SH and OJ groups were collected. Moreover, the specimens in ID and ED group also were harvested seven days post the drainage. Heart blood collected serum, the liver function and the TNF-a levels were determined by automatic biochemical analyzer and radioimmunoassay. sIgA level in intestine mucus was examined using ABC-ELISA and terminal ileum tissues was stained with HE staining.SPSS13.0software statistical analysis, P<0.05was considered statistically significant. Results:1. Serum TNF-a level:The TNF-a level in SH group, OJ group, ID group, ED group were2.66±0.44pg/ml,14.97±6.15pg/ml,3.72±2.10pg/ml,15.21±2.45pg/ml respectively. Among these results, the TNF-a level in OJ group elevated statistically compared with SH group and ID group(P<0.05);ED group showed statistically higher than SH group and ID group(P<0.05).2. sIgA in intestine mucus:The level of sIgA in SH group, OJ group and ID group, ED group were0.345±0.010pg/ml,0.170±0.150pg/ml,0.272±0.182pg/ml,0.181±0.113pg/ml respectively. Among these results, the level of sIgA in SH group elevated statistically compared with OJ group, ED group and ID group(P<0.05);ID group showed statistically higher than OJ group and ED group(P<0.05).3.Liver function indicators:①ALT: the ALT level in OJ group, SH group, ID group and ED group were560.23±103.65U/L,75.01±19.87U/L,78.53±17.66U/L, and88.23±23.74U/L respectively. Among these results, the level in OJ group showed statistical higher outcome than SH group, ID group, and ED group (P<0.05); while there was no significant difference between ED and ID group (P>0.05).②TBIL:the TBIL level in OJ group, SH group, ID group and ED group were157.14±51.43μmol/L,1.04±0.49μmol/L,1.24±0.78μmol/L,1.34±0.35μmol/L respectively. Among these results, the level in OJ group showed statistical higher outcome than SH group, ID group, and ED group (P<0.05); while there was no significant difference between ED and ID group (P>0.05).③DBIL:The DBIL level in OJ group, SH group, ID group and ED group were137.49of±45.37μmol/L,0.43±0.24μmol/L,0.46±0.41μmol/L,0.64± 0.68μmol/L respectively. Among these results, the level in OJ group showed statistical higher outcome than SH group, ID group, and ED group (P<0.05); while there was no significant difference between ED and ID group (P>0.05).④TBA:The TBA level in OJ group, SH group, ID group and ED group were113.91±17.67μmol/L,6.53±2.65μmol/L,8.06±2.16μmol/L,7.47±3.04μmol/L respectively. Among these results, the level in OJ group showed statistical higher outcome than SH group, ID group, and ED group (P<0.05); while there was no significant difference between ED and ID group (P>0.05).4. Pathological observation:After HE staining, the slides was observed under microscope.SH groups:intact mucosa, the villi arranged in neat rows, organizational structure integrity, without inflammatory cell infiltrated. OJ group:Mucosal atrophy, villi sparse, messy, shedding, glands rupture the continuity of the epithelial damage, inflammatory cell infiltrated. ID group:Intact mucosa, the fluff was a little sparse, the good continuity of the epithelium, closer to the SH group, no inflammatory cell infiltrated. ED Group:Mucosal integrity and the continuity of the epithelium restore slightly, the fluff sparse destruction inflammatory cell infiltrated. Compared the small intestine pathology:For the recovery of the intestinal mechanical barrier function, the ID group was better than the ED group. Conclusion:In this study, by observing the specimens changing, we can get the following conclusions:1. When obstructive jaundice happens, the liver as well as the intestinal membrane barrier damages with the increase of serum TNF-a level and reduction of sIgA level in intestine;2. As the methods of unblock the obstruct of bile duct, it is proved that eternal bile drainage shows superior to external drainage attributed to higher slgA, lower TNF-a and better outcome of the protection of intestinal membrane barrier and liver function.
